Temperature dependent dielectric relaxation study of acetonitrile with chlorobenzene at microwave frequency using time domain reflectometry

The dielectric relaxation study of acetonitrile(ACN) with chlorobenzene(CBZ) mixture has been carried out at temperatures 15 °C, 25 °C, 35 °C and 45 °C in the frequency range of 10 MHz to 20 GHz using time domain reflectometry (TDR) for 11 different concentrations of the system. The dielectric parameters such as static dielectric constant (ε0) and relaxation time (τ) have been obtained by Fourier transform and the least squares fit method. Excess properties and Kirkwood correlation factor of the mixtures have been determined. In the mixtures excess permittivity and inverse relaxation time are found to be negative. The static dielectric constants for the mixtures have been fitted with the modified Bruggeman model. The investigation shows that there is a systematic change in dielectric parameters of the system with change in concentration and temperature. The activation energies in the mixture are also determined.
